What Is a Ductless Mini-Split System?

There is a type of HVAC system called a ductless mini-split that doesn’t have any ducts and cools/heats air only where it is needed. The conditioned air doesn’t come through ducts. It comes from a blower unit that is either on the wall or on the ceiling. In this way, several indoor blower units can work independently in different rooms that are all connected to the same outdoor condenser.

Reasons for a mini-split system

Ductless mini split systems, also known as mini splits, are a type of heating and cooling system that is becoming increasingly popular for use in homes and commercial buildings. There are several reasons why mini splits are considered to be good:

  1. Energy efficiency: Mini splits use an inverter-driven compressor, which means that they only use the amount of energy needed to maintain a consistent temperature. This can result in significant energy savings compared to traditional HVAC systems.

  2. Flexibility: Mini splits can be installed in a variety of locations, such as in individual rooms or on walls, making them a good option for homes or buildings with limited space for ductwork.

  3. Zone control: Mini splits allow for the temperature in different areas of a building to be controlled independently, which can be more convenient and energy efficient.

  4. Quiet operation: Mini splits tend to be very quiet when in operation, making them a good choice for use in bedrooms or other areas where noise may be a concern.

  5. Easy installation: Mini splits are relatively easy to install, especially when compared to traditional HVAC systems, which can require extensive ductwork and other installation work.

  6. Improved air quality: Mini splits are equipped with air filters that can help to improve indoor air quality by removing contaminants and allergens from the air.

Are Mini Splits Affordable?

The cost of a mini split system can vary depending on a number of factors, including the size of the unit, the brand, and the features it includes. In general, mini splits tend to be more expensive than traditional HVAC systems upfront, but they can potentially save money on energy costs over time due to their energy efficiency.

It is difficult to give a general estimate of the cost of a mini-split system without knowing more about the specific needs and circumstances of a particular situation. Ductless HVAC systems have four basic advantages over conventional central air conditioners:
  • Ductless systems are typically more efficient. Due to the fact that cool air is delivered quickly and does not travel through ducts, it maintains the correct temperature more efficiently.
  • Zone heating and cooling are available with ductless systems. Due to the ductless nature of ductless systems, homeowners and business owners can control the temperature in multiple rooms – up to four – while still using the same ductless mini-split unit.
  • Ductless systems are more compact and might be more visually appealing. Ductless mini-split systems often require less external area and do not require ductwork for delivery.
  • Ductless systems are frequently less expensive to maintain than ducted ones. Ductless mini-split systems are often less expensive to maintain than ductwork-based systems.

There are a few signs that your system might need to be checked out.

  • Strange noises: Any noises that aren’t normal should be checked out right away. Some worn parts in the air handler could make a grinding noise, which could cause the motor to overheat.
  • High energy bills: Your energy bills may go up if your ductless mini-split system is near the end of its useful life. This could be a sign that the unit is getting old. There could be a broken part or a clogged air filter.
  • Ice forming on condenser: The evaporator coils freeze over when there isn’t enough air flow. Airflow problems can be caused by many things, such as a clogged air filter or a leak in the refrigerant.
What Maintenance Does A Duct Less Mini Split Installation Need?

You should clean the filters on a regular basis, for example, once a month. Additionally, schedule HVAC professionals to perform maintenance twice a year, once in the spring to prepare for summer and once in the fall to prepare for winter.
